The LCP match played on 2025-10-03 between Chiefs Esports Club and Deep Cross Gaming ended with a win for Deep Cross Gaming. 36 combined kills over 34:16 places this game inside the usual league range. The figures below are not skewed toward any single phase of the game. The total gold gap grew to 14,627, with Deep Cross Gaming ahead. At that size the item tiers differ, so the late-game combat figures should be read as numbers produced after the gap opened. On objectives, Towers split 9 to 2, and Deep Cross Gaming took the larger share.

The standout line on the winning side belongs to Feng, who finished on Corki with a KDA of 16/2/8. Comparing end-of-game gold position by position, the widest gap sits at Bot: Feng ahead of Slayder by 6,287. The opening bans were Ambessa from Chiefs Esports Club and Nocturne from Deep Cross Gaming. Game 1 of the series. The series ran to 4 games in total, and the patch applied was 15.19.
